Some Interesting Bugatti Chiron Facts

Bugatti Chiron Sport Price Specifications
  • Quad-Turbocharged W16 Engine with 1,500 HP
    The Bugatti Chiron is powered by an 8.0-liter quad-turbocharged W16 engine, producing 1,500 hp and 1,600 Nm (1,180 lb-ft) of torque, making it one of the most powerful production cars ever built.
  • 0-100 km/h in Just 2.4 Seconds
    The Chiron accelerates from 0-100 km/h (0-62 mph) in just 2.4 seconds, thanks to its all-wheel-drive system and 7-speed dual-clutch transmission.
  • Electronically Limited Top Speed of 420 km/h (261 mph)
    The standard Chiron’s top speed is electronically limited to 420 km/h (261 mph), but the Chiron Super Sport 300+ broke the 300 mph barrier, reaching 304.77 mph (490.48 km/h).
  • Tires Can Only Handle Top Speed for a Few Minutes
    The Chiron’s specially designed Michelin Pilot Sport Cup 2 tires are engineered to handle extreme speeds, but at top speed, they last only a few minutes before needing replacement.
  • Uses 60,000 Liters of Air Per Minute at Full Throttle
    At full throttle, the Chiron’s engine gulps 60,000 liters (15,850 gallons) of air per minute, showcasing the immense power and cooling requirements of the car.
  • Titanium Exhaust System for Weight Reduction
    The exhaust system is made from titanium, reducing weight and improving performance while delivering the Chiron’s signature deep growl.
  • Exclusive Carbon Fiber Monocoque Chassis
    The Chiron’s chassis is made entirely of carbon fiber, providing exceptional strength and rigidity while keeping the car’s weight as low as possible.
  • Limited to 500 Units Worldwide
    Bugatti has limited Chiron production to just 500 units, ensuring exclusivity and rarity for collectors and hypercar enthusiasts.
  • Costs Over $3 Million
    The base price of a Chiron starts at around $3 million, but special editions, such as the Chiron Super Sport 300+ and Chiron Pur Sport, push prices well beyond $4 million.
  • Consumes Fuel Like a Jet Engine
    The Chiron averages just 4 mpg (58 L/100 km) at full speed, making it one of the least fuel-efficient cars in the world, but that’s expected for a hypercar of this magnitude
